- Story Text:X Japan has rocked its fans since its inception in 1982, fusing together a power/speed metal sound that made it one the most successful acts in Japanese music history. And one that is now the focus of the documentary film, "We Are X."
"It was like a very sad story, almost too sad to be true," said Yoshiki, the founder and drummer for the band and the subject of the documentary. "It was very hard for me to even say yes to create this film. But now it's kind of over, you know the creating. It was very therapeutic process."
Directed by Stephen Kijak, "We are X" details the behind the scenes and backstage look at the band that defied professional setbacks and personal loses in creating a legacy that has gone on too have a strong influence on rock music around the world.
"All these things happen," Yoshiki told Reuters, in explaining how he turned to music after the tragic death of his father during his childhood. "I really appreciate you know our fans for supporting us for a long time. Without my fans I'm not even here. I don't even exists. So I don't take anything for granted. I want to seize every single moment from now on."
The film also focuses on the band's music and Yoshiki's drumming style that provided the beat behind X Japan's punch.
"So knowing that this band, that Yoshiki has influenced people like Metallica and Guns and Roses and some of the best drummers in the world know who Yoshiki is," said Backstreet Boys band member A. J. McLean. "When you think of Larz, you think Larz knows Yoshiki, really, that is how much of an impact he has had on this business. It's amazing."
